Museum of The Marine to host documentary showing

A “Vietnam adventure” planned tonight in Jacksonville includes a documentary that seeks to take viewers back into the jungles of the Vietnam War.

The Museum of the Marine will host a showing of the new documentary Vietnam: An Inner View at Sywanyk’s Night Club, 222 Henderson Drive in Jacksonville from 6 p.m. to 9 p.m. with the documentary showing at 7:15 p.m. The documentary is based on a four piece multimedia experience, featuring never before seen photography, scored to original music and contains dramatic retellings and music videos that provides insight into the upcoming series Tripwire! The Film, which encompasses all four parts, according to a press release on the documentary.

Retired Marine Lt. Col. David B. Brown, who serves as the chairman of the Museum of the Marine said the documentary has been in the works for about 30 years. It dates back to when then-Capt. Brown was in command of Fox company, 2nd Battalion, 5th Marine Regiment out of Camp Pendleton, California during the Vietnam War, where he first met Marc Waszkiewicz, an artillery forward observer.
